Wiktionary英語版での「pseudoanalytical」の意味 |
pseudoanalytical
出典:『Wiktionary』 (2024/10/12 21:59 UTC 版)
別の表記
- pseudo-analytical, pseudo analytical
語源
From pseudo- + analytical.
発音
形容詞
pseudoanalytical (not comparable)
- Having a false appearance of relying on legitimate analysis; based on technobabble, false assumptions, or false arguments.

- (mathematics) Relying on simplifying assumptions in order to create a less complex alternative to a full analytical approach.

- Similar to or having the appearance of psychoanalysis.
